Summary

Microporous organic polymer nanoparticles bearing tetraphenylethylene moieties (MOPTs) were synthesized with poly(vinylpyrrolidone) (PVP) to create MOPT-P. These nanoparticles exhibit excellent water compatibility and enable sensitive, reusable detection of nitrophenols in aqueous solutions.
